    Any spray paint will work. There won't be any warping or anything and people do it all the time. Any spray paint will work. You can try Fusion for plastics specifically but really anything will do on these surfaces. Krylon makes a series of 'military' colors or something like that. Flat colors in OD green, FDE, black, etc. They're kind of the perfect candidate for spray painting. Feel free to google it and you'll see there are tons of examples.
